In the log form there is a field for transmit frequency when operating
split. Is there a way to automatically update this field to the exact
transmitted frequency as read from the rig rather than nothing or
offset?
I would like the program to read the other vfo and enter the frequency
here.
It would make sending spots so much more useful. On clusters if you have
QSX
(XMIT FREQ) then the spot logs will show this and logic users and others
that have the feature can set the split automatically. Since the set rig
automatically sets the split if on the spot log, that  means it has
access
to the other vfo. I assume there should be a way to read it also. Is
there a
way to do that or do you have to manually enter this field?
